Abstract

In a globalized world, economies benefit from the integration with other economies, by using regional and global networks for the development and growth of economies. And like it is in other CEE countries, for Hungary and Czech Republic foreign trade activities, participation in the global market is an essential part of the economy and has an important contribution to the economy of analyzed countries. In this thesis work, we analyzed the main trade partners of Hungary and Czech Republic, their product composition and nature of products which are main traded goods, in export activities, in import activities. We use RCA index analyze to show how the comparativeness of countries emerged from 2009 to 2018. We analyzed trade activities in both value terms, gross value, and value-added terms. In order to be able to demonstrate the characteristics and ownership of trade actors, we conducted FDI analyze as well as GVC participation of countries, from the point of view of ownership of entities. From international trade patterns, we found out that, Germany as one of the biggest economies in the EU, is the main trade partner of both countries, which is worth analysing in a separate chapter, which also consisted of IIT index analyses. On the other hand, trade relation with China as one of the main import trade partners creates the biggest trade deficit in partner level for Hungary and the Czech Republic analyzed to show how the trade patterns evolved between countries.
